What Is Creapure?
Creapure is a branded, patented form of creatine monohydrate produced by AlzChem Trostberg GmbH in Germany. It is widely regarded as the "gold standard" of creatine supplements due to its exceptionally high purity and quality control. The manufacturing process for Creapure is meticulously managed in a dedicated facility, adhering to strict German and European standards, including FSSC 22000 and GMP. This ensures the final product is at least 99.9% pure creatine monohydrate, with minimal levels of impurities and byproducts that can often be found in lower-quality creatine, such as creatinine, dicyandiamide (DCD), and dihydrotriazine (DHT). The manufacturer's strict quality assurance protocols, which include regular testing and external audits, give consumers confidence in its safety and consistency.
The Difference: Creapure vs. Standard Creatine
The core difference between Creapure and generic creatine monohydrate lies not in the fundamental active ingredient, but in the manufacturing process, purity, and micronization. While standard creatine monohydrate is effective, its quality can vary significantly depending on the supplier and production method. Most standard creatine is produced in various parts of the world, often with less stringent quality controls than those used by AlzChem. This can result in a product with a lower purity level (e.g., 95-99%) and potentially higher levels of impurities, which can affect digestibility and overall quality.
Purity and Manufacturing
- Manufacturing Control: Creapure is made in a dedicated, enclosed facility in Germany, minimizing contamination risks. Standard creatine quality varies by manufacturer and their oversight.
- Impurity Levels: Creapure has rigorously low levels of impurities like DCD and DHT, which have been flagged as potential concerns in generic products.
Solubility and Digestibility
- Micronization: Creapure is micronized, meaning the particles are ground to be finer than non-micronized powders. This process improves solubility in liquid and can enhance absorption, reducing the risk of stomach discomfort or bloating that some individuals experience with less refined creatine.
- Digestive Comfort: The combination of high purity and micronization makes Creapure a gentler option for those with sensitive stomachs. Poorly dissolved standard creatine can sit in the stomach and cause irritation.

How to Choose the Right Creatine for You
Choosing between Creapure and standard creatine monohydrate depends on your priorities and budget. Both are effective, but they cater to different needs and tolerances.
Creapure is a good choice if:
- You have a sensitive stomach and have experienced bloating or discomfort with cheaper creatine brands.
- You are a competitive or professional athlete and want assurance against banned substances (Creapure is tested for doping substances and listed on the Cologne List).
- You prioritize guaranteed, maximum purity and are willing to pay a premium for it.
- You follow a specific diet (e.g., vegan, Kosher, Halal), as Creapure is certified to meet these regulations.
Standard creatine monohydrate is a good choice if:
- You are on a budget and still want an effective, well-researched supplement.
- You have not experienced any digestive issues with standard creatine.
- You buy from a reputable supplement company that can provide third-party testing results for their products.
